Abstract

In the early 1940s Romania faced radical socio-political phenomena both internally as well as in the foreign affairs. The outbreak of World War II reshaped the geopolitical profile of Europe and triggered some irreversible transformations. Exposed to the ideological influence of totalitarianism and unable to solve some strategic domestic political issues, Romania failed to preserve its territorial integrity and most importantly its social cohesion. In this respect, the main goal of this paper is to analyze the impact of ideology in the field of legislation and civil rights. The scientific relevance of this particular historical episode still remains significant due to the incomplete investigation of all available documentary evidences.
